Output 763ac0abb596adbe60c036b0e4e74bb5289bba1bdf3ae75ce75d76deab455d24:6

value
34370552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d03dcad219496ba53a22e58a8a0e480d7ba5148 OP_EQUAL
address
MR8aa2LCsMzdyyXnSaC9CkT6tF9Nej6b14
transaction
763ac0abb596adbe60c036b0e4e74bb5289bba1bdf3ae75ce75d76deab455d24
spent
true